Biography

Magnus Hultin is an Associate Professor in Anesthesiology and Critical Care Medicine at Umeå University, where he also serves as the Associate Dean for Cooperation in Clinical Research Education. He has a strong background in medical education, having been engaged in various teaching roles and curriculum development throughout his career. Hultin's research focuses on anesthesia and intensive care, with significant contributions to studies involving postoperative care and educational assessments for medical professionals. He has supervised numerous doctoral students and has been involved in multiple clinical studies, including Randomized Controlled Trials (RCTs) investigating the effects of different anesthetic agents and strategies. His academic journey has included substantial roles at Umeå University, where he has championed innovations in medical training and assessment methods, particularly in emergency situations. Hultin’s work aims to improve patient outcomes through evidence-based practices and has earned him recognition as a distinguished teacher.
